Setting the distance level
The speed-dependent distance from the vehicle travelling ahead can be set to one of 5 levels.
In wet road conditions, you should always set a larger distance than when driving in dry road con-ditions.
The following distances can be pre-setected:
• Very small
• Small
• Medium
• Large
• Very large
The distance level to the vehicle ahead is set using the(!) button on the multifunction steering wheel 241. The adaptive cruise control (ACC) dis-play appears when the button is pressed 300. To set the distance level, press the(!] button. .,..

When driving through bends
While driving through bends, the radar sensor may sometimes lose the vehicle travelling ahead or may react to a vehicle in the next lane 242 !Al. In such situations, the vehicle might decelerate unnecessarily or not react to the vehicle in front. In this case the driver must override the adaptive cruise control (ACC) by depressing the accelerator, or interrupt the braking procedure by depressing the brake pedal or pressing or @ button on the multifunction steering wheel 302.
Driving in tunnels
The radar sensor function may be restricted in tun-nels. Switch off the adaptive cruise control (ACC) in tunnels.
Narrow vehicles and a zig-zag traffic situation
Narrow vehicles and vehicles travelling slightly to the left or right of your vehicle will only be recog-nised by the radar sensor once they have entered the radar range 242@ This applies in par-ticular to narrow vehicles such as motorbikes. If re-quired, brake the vehicle yourself.
Vehicles with special load or special equipment
Any load or accessories on other vehicles that pro-trude from the side, rear or over the roof of the ve-hicle may not be detected by the adaptive cruise control (ACC) .
Switch off the adaptive cruise control (ACC) when the vehicle ahead has special load or special equipment, or while overtaking vehicles of this kind. If required. brake the vehicle yourself.
When other vehicles change lanes
Vehicles that are very close when they move into your lane can only be detected by the radar sen-sors when they have moved into the sensor range. This means that the adaptive cruise control (ACC) may have a delayed reaction =>Fig. 243@]. If re-quired, brake the vehicle yourself.
Stationary vehicles
The adaptive cruise control (ACC) does not detect stationary objects during a journey, e.g. stationary traffic or a vehicle that has broken down.
306 I While driving
If a stationary vehicle is hidden behind a vehicle that has been detected by the adaptive cruise con-trol (ACC) and this vehicle turns off the road or changes lane, the adaptive cruise control (ACC) will not be able to react to the stationary vehicle 243 [Q]. If required, brake the vehicle your-self.
Oncoming vehicles and vehicles crossing your path
The adaptive cruise control (ACC) does not react to approaching vehicles or vehicles crossing your path.
Metal objects
Metal objects, such as tracks in the road or metal plates used in roadworks, can confuse the radar sensor and cause incorrect reactions from the adaptive cruise control (ACC) .
Possible radar sensor function impairments
The adaptive cruise control (ACC) will switch off temporarily if the radar sensor function is impaired, e.g. due to heavy rain, spray, snow, ice or mud. A corresponding message will appear on the instru-ment cluster display. Clean the radar sensors as required.
The adaptive cruise control (ACC) will automatical-ly be available again as soon as the radar sensors are no longer impaired. The message on the in-strument cluster display goes out, and the adaptive cruise control (ACC) can be reactivated.
Strong reflected radiation of the radar signal, e.g. in multi-storey car parks, can impair the function of the radar sensor.
Towing a trailer
The adaptive cruise control (ACC) operates with reduced dynamics when the vehicle is towing a trailer.
Overheated brakes
If the brakes overheat, e.g. following heavy braking or when driving down steep inclines for long peri-ods, the adaptive cruise control (ACC) may be de-activated temporarily. A corresponding message will appear on the instrument cluster display. lt is then not possible to activate the adaptive cruise control (ACC).
As soon as the temperature of the brakes has de-creased sufficiently, the adaptive cruise control (ACC) can be activated again. The message on the instrument cluster display goes out. If the mes-sage ACC not ava i 1 able does not go out for a long time, there is a fault. Go to a qualified work-shop. Volkswagen recommends using a Volkswa-gen dealership for this purpose.

Distance warning
If the system detects danger from driving too close to the vehicle in front, within the speed range of approx. 60 km/h (37 mph) up to 210 km/h (130 mph), the system warns the driver by showing a corresponding message on the instrument clus-ter display 244 [ID.
The warning period varies according to the traffic situation and the driver's response.
Advance warning
If the system detects a danger of collision with the vehicle ahead, within the speed range of approx. 30 km/h (18 m ph) up to 210 km/h (130 mph), the system warns the driver by emitting a signal tone and showing a corresponding message on the in-strument cluster display 245.
The warning period varies according to the traffic situation and the driver's response. At the same time it prepares the vehicle for possible emergency
Urgent warning
If the driver fails to respond to the advance warn-ing, within a speed range of approx. 30 km/h (18 mph) to 210 km/h (130 mph), the system can initiate a quick jolt of the brake in order to draw the driver's attention to the increasing danger of a colli-sion. The warning period varies according to the traffic situation and the driver's response.
Automatic braking
If the driver does not react to the acute warning, within a speed range of approx. 4 km/h (2.5 mph) to 210 km/h (130 mph), the vehicle can brake auto-matically using brake pressure with gradually in-creasing intensity. By reducing speed during a pos-sible collision the system can help to minimise the consequences of an accident.
Brake assistance
If the system detects that the driver is not braking sufficiently when there is a risk of collision, the sys-tem can increase the braking force and thereby help to prevent a collision from speeds of approxi-mately 4 km/h (2.5 mph) to 210 km/h (130 mph). Brake assistance works only for as long as the brake pedal is pressed hard.

A radar sensor is fitted to the front bumper to moni-tor the traffic situation =>Fig. 246 @.Vehicles trav-elling ahead can thus be detected up to a distance of approximately 120 m.
The efficacy of the radar sensor can be impaired by contamination such as slush or snow, or by en-vironmental conditions such as heavy rain or spray. In this case the area monitoring system (Front As-sist) will not work. The instrument cluster display shows the message Front Assist: no sensor view!. Clean the radar sensors as required =>
Strong reflected radiation of the radar signal, e.g. in multi-storey car parks, can impair the function of Front Assist.

City Emergency Brake function
Fig. 247 The display in the instrument cluster: ad-vance warning display.
,...-m First read and observe the introductory information and safety warnings & on page 307.
The City Emergency Brake function is part of the area monitoring system (Front Assist) and is active when Front Assist is switched on.
The front scan system and thus the City Emergen-cy Brake function can be activated and deactivated using the Assistant menu in the Volkswagen in-formation system or the Front Assist option in the Assistant submenu of the Settings menu 24.
The City Emergency Brake function gathers infor-mation on the traffic situation up to a distance of about 10 m in front of the vehicle within a speed range of about 5 km/h (3 m ph) to 30 kmlh (19 mph).
The system prepares the vehicle for emergency braking if it detects a possible collision with a vehi-cle ahead &.
If the driver does not react to a possible serious collision, the system can automatically stop the ve-hicle with brake pressure with increasing intensity so as to reduce the speed in a possible collision. Hence the system can help minimise the conse-quences of an accident.

System limits
r-('n First read and observe the Introductory L-J,:.U Information and safety warnings & on page 307.
The area monitoring system (Front Assist) has physical and system-related limits. The driver may therefore feel that, in certain circumstances, some Front Assist reactions occur unexpectedly or with a delay. You should therefore always be prepared to take full control of the vehicle if necessary.
The following conditions can prevent Front Assist from reacting, or cause a delay in its reaction:
• In tight bends.
• If the accelerator is fully depressed.
• If Front Assist is switched off or there is a fault.
• If TCS or ESC is switched off manually.
• If the ESC is taking corrective action.
• If there is a fault in several brake lights on the vehicle or on a trailer with an electrical connection to the vehicle.
• If the radar sensor is dirty or covered.
• If the vehicle is reversing.
• Under hard acceleration.
• In snow or heavy rain.
• In case of narrow vehicles, e.g. motorbikes.
• If vehicles are travelling slightly to the left or right of your vehicle.
• If vehicles are crossing in front of your vehicle.
• If there is oncoming traffic.
• In uncertain traffic situations.
• 1/Vhen loads or attachment parts on other vehi-cles protrude to the side, rear or above the normal dimensions of the vehicle.
